WebAug 10, 2024 · There were four types of dragon-like creatures in early Greek mythology – the giant, deadly, serpentine Dracones; the Cetea, also known as a Sea Monster; the fire-breathing Chimaera, a hybrid of serpent, lion and goat; and the she-monster Dracaenae, which had the upper body of a nymph and the lower body of a sea dragon. WebDec 10, 2024 · The skin on the underside of a hatchling’s chin is called a gular pouch. If you’re wondering why these reptiles are called bearded dragons, the answer is simple. The underside of their chin is covered in textured, beard-like skin. This part of their body, called the gular pouch, can be manipulated by the tiny reptiles to ward off predators. Arab merchants once sailed to the Socotra Islands in the Arabian Sea to obtain resin from the fruit of the palmlike dragon's blood tree. Dragon's blood was once prized as a medicine in Europe and the Middle East.
